课题的基本内容
本设计采用单片机作为控制芯片,结合数电模电技术、传感器技术等,设计了一款的全自动蒸蛋器控制系统。
通过按键选择不同的模式来实现蒸蛋功能,常见的有半熟、轻熟以及全熟三种模式,同时还可以通过定时来蒸蛋器进行定时控制,采用按键来实现对模式的控制,时间的选择设置等功能,从而来达到一个全自动蒸蛋的控制系统
研究方案及预期达到的目标
方案一:
基于单片机的全自动蒸蛋器控制系统采用STM32单片机作为系统的核心,采用单片机最小系统的时钟电路产生时钟信息,采用DS18B20检测蒸蛋过程中的温度数据,采用加热管来实现加热功能,对于设定的模式,检测到的温度值以及倒计时时间等通过
LCD1602实现显示。
方案二:
基于单片机的全自动蒸蛋器控制系统采用SCT89C52单片机作为系统的核心,采用DS1032时钟模块产生时钟信息,采用DS18B20检测蒸蛋过程中的温度数据,采用继电器来实现加热功能,对于设定的模式,检测到的温度值以及倒计时时间等通过 LCD1602实现显示。通过多方面考虑和实用性,精确度,单片机进行处理,具有低功耗、高性能、抗干扰能力强等优点,故选择方案二。
方框框图如图附图1所示,
程序流程图如图附图2所示;
达到目标:
- 控制器通常设有半熟、轻熟、全熟三种蒸蛋程序,三种模式通过时间区分,对不同的用户可提供选择;
- 多种蒸蛋模式,时间和模式可选,可设定时间,倒计时开始工作,能够满足现代家庭的基本蒸蛋要求。
- 具备预约时间功能,可根据需求来设定。